Silent Meditation and Yoga Retreat at Bethel Farms, Hillsorough NH from August 25 - August 30

Oh Happy Blessed Opportunity! Join as we dive deeply into Dharana and Dhyana - concentration and meditation  - along with learning the process of THE HOW of spiritual practice.

The retreat will consist of daily yoga with expert yoga teacher Rich Ray, meditation, group processing, vegetarian ayurvedic meals crafted with farm fresh food, wood fired sauna and cold pond plunge.

Lodging: Shared rooms and Dorm. Tent platforms WITH large, stand up canvas tents.

Meals: 2 farm fresh, simple vegetarian meals per day, Ayurvedically prepared in accordance with the late summer season. Snacks, tea and coffee always available.

Yoga: Practice with expert teacher Rich Ray. Daily morning self-practice model: bring your practice with you and go at your own pace in a silent room. Rich will monitor and offer tips, projects, adjustments, etc. The room will be open for a 2 hour period within which you may complete your practice. Rich is available to assist those who have no yoga background.

Silence: We will commit to and communally hold a silent environment. The power of the retreat lies in the opportunity for inward focus, free of the mundane. Bring a mature frame of mind that aspires to a “what is best for all” attitude. Keep reading materials at home. You will be asked to “turn in” your phone for the duration of the retreat.

Meditation: Meditation instruction and practice sessions, guided by Rich, will inform our experience as we learn to calm the mind and look deeply into the subtle body.

Workshop and Group Processing: We will gather for group sessions and  inquire into correct meditation that lessens the power of the kleshas. Daily group exploration and processing focuses on developing and cultivating an empowered mind and a compassionate heart. You will learn tools that you can take home with you. Bring a journal.

Sauna: Daily wood fired sauna and pond dip. Bring swimwear.

The Farm: A working organic farm home to the “yoga palace” - a phenomenal yoga space on the farm property. Late summer is a gorgeous time of year at Bethel Farm! The natural surroundings simmer with life. There are multiple trails for easy hiking and long country roads to walk along.
